Yes, I have the correct size OEM bushings in stock that the 3 Australians had made. I actually just got 100 sets of 6 bushings in stock back in August.

I have sold over 90 "sets of 6" of these bushings and everyone who has bought them really liked them. I recommend replacing all 6 bushings if you are replacing any as this is the correct way to do it.

My prices on both my direct website and my ebay store are LESS than Cars Inc and Rare Parts. Cars is selling Rare Parts modified bushings. Rare Parts is currently getting $134.55 a piece (I am drastically less than that).

Also, remember these bushings were never sold by themselves from Buick (you had to buy the complete control arm with installed bushings).

Getting small batches of parts made today is more expensive than what the big corporate companies can do, hence the price is where it is to be able to make a profit.

46 minutes ago, Bestoffercounts said:

Also, remember these bushings were never sold by themselves from Buick (you had to buy the complete control arm with installed bushings).

That's what I bought from the Buick Farm years ago, assembled control arms. And they were old stock.

 

A little warning, the reason I bought them was because I was moving the car around without the track bar installed. Don't do that. If you did run a straight edge along your control arms.
